Jiyun Li is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Mechanical Engineering. According to data from OpenAlex, Jiyun Li has authored 59 papers receiving a total of 326 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Artificial Intelligence, 10 papers in Computer Vision and Pattern Recognition and 8 papers in Mechanical Engineering. Recurrent topics in Jiyun Li's work include Tribology and Lubrication Engineering (8 papers), Gear and Bearing Dynamics Analysis (7 papers) and AI in cancer detection (6 papers). Jiyun Li is often cited by papers focused on Tribology and Lubrication Engineering (8 papers), Gear and Bearing Dynamics Analysis (7 papers) and AI in cancer detection (6 papers). Jiyun Li collaborates with scholars based in China, Australia and Sweden. Jiyun Li's co-authors include Zheping Yan, Yi Wu, Li Sun, Shaoxian Bai, Xudong Peng, Sheng Li, Xiangkai Meng, Yilei Li, Fuhai Li and Jiaxun Chen and has published in prestigious journals such as Construction and Building Materials, Expert Systems with Applications and IEEE Access.
